site stats

How to run a macro in dbt

Web18 jun. 2024 · Introduction. dbt (data build tool) is a data transformation tool that uses select SQL statements. It allows you to create complex models, use variables and macros (aka … Web27 jan. 2024 · create this macro {% macro drop_schema_str (schema) %} {% set relation = api.Relation.create (database=target.database, schema=schema) %} {% do …

Packages dbt Developer Hub - getdbt.com

Web9 aug. 2024 · If you're going to use DDL in dbt macros, etc., (like dropping a table with a macro), you need to manually manage transactions ... { run_query() }} macro, that … Web6 sep. 2024 · finally you can use it : select revenue1, revenue2, { { sum_of_two_columns ('revenue1','revenue2') }} as total_revenue, { { subtracting_column ('total_revenue') … grantsburg industrial development corp https://proteuscorporation.com

palm-dbt - Python Package Health Analysis Snyk

Web28 apr. 2024 · In this case, that's 'select floo' When the model is evaluated again with execute=True, and post_hook_with_execute () returns select flibbity, the call to config () is ignored. This model evaluation returns the sql value that … Web20 aug. 2024 · Add a generate_database_name () macro Closed · 8 comments whisperstream commented on Aug 20, 2024 • edited drewbanin changed the title Need a { {generate_database_name_for_env}} macro on Aug 27, 2024 drewbanin on Aug 27, 2024 Support for python "re" module for doing regex in jinja templates #1755 Web3 dec. 2024 · Macros in dbt But if you look closely at how dbt offers customization or enhancement to be developed using Macros, you will realize that these are pretty much Jinja templates. And if you search around the code base in github, you will come across common macros such as: create_view_as get_columns_in_relation … chipits holiday

How to dynamically call dbt macros using jinja? - Stack Overflow

Category:Add dbt project variables & use them in models - YouTube

Tags:How to run a macro in dbt

How to run a macro in dbt

Create Models from DBT Macros - Stack Overflow

Web29 mrt. 2024 · The run_query macro provides a convenient way to run queries and fetch their results. It is a wrapper around the statement block, which is more flexible, but also … Web9 aug. 2024 · 3. Run DBT stage_external_sources macro to create external tables from the data/files from your stage, either standard refresh or full refresh. (Can run this manually or in recurring jobs ...

How to run a macro in dbt

Did you know?

Web2 dagen geleden · I'm trying to get the DBT_CLOUD_JOB_ID - as dbt_artifact seems to do (here): ... Get dbt cloud job id inside a dbt macro. Ask Question Asked today. Modified … Webdbt provides a mechanism, variables, to provide data to models for compilation. This is functions in a similar fashion as other common programming languages ...

Web6 uur geleden · To connect dbt Cloud with both projects, we need to provide a Service Account that has access to them. First, we will create the Service Account in our xebia … WebIt would potentially help you understand how Vivo V27 stands against Xiaomi Mi 10 5G (8GB RAM + 256GB) and which one should you buy The current lowest price found for Vivo V27 is ₹32,999 and for Xiaomi Mi 10 5G (8GB RAM + 256GB) is ₹34,999. The details of both of these products were last updated on Apr 11, 2024. Specification.

Web2 apr. 2024 · dbt Macros usage. wrap dbt. Get the best out of your dbt_project.yml file. ... In fact, this enables us to run only a subset of the models without having to rely on upstream/downstream dbt run ... Web20 aug. 2024 · dbt models persist in your production database even after they’re deleted from your project. This adds clutter to the warehouse and can slow down operations like database or schema cloning, which are used frequently in CI/CD for snowflake dbt projects. I wrote a macro that executes DROP statements for all the tables and views in your …

Webdbt run executes compiled sql model files against the current target database. dbt connects to the target database and runs the relevant SQL required to materialize all …

Web14 dec. 2024 · To invoke this macro as an operation, execute dbt run-operation grant_select --args ' {role: reporter}'. $ dbt run-operation grant_select --args ' {role: … chipits ingredientsWeb21 jul. 2024 · These steps include tasks such as type casting, renaming columns, cleaning values and identifying duplicates. Writing code to perform these tasks can become cumbersome if you have many data sources, and you end up with lots of repetitive code because almost the same pattern applies across data sources. chipits milk chocolate chip cookie recipeWebMacros for tests. dbt provides ref and source macros to help create dependencies between models and establish lineage. We will rewrite these to accept different sources based on the target flag we pass through when we run the test command. I’ve named them ref_for_test and source_for_test, but you can name them anything really. grantsburg obituaryWeb30 mrt. 2024 · You define it similarly to how you would define a Python function. First, you must open it with the word macro, and the proper … grantsburg in to english inWeb11 apr. 2024 · In dbt documentation it says this variable length_selected_resources is available with the selected resources. But for me it's coming empty. Why? E.g.: … chipits megalopolisWebOrchest. feb. de 2024 - dic. de 202411 meses. Madrid, Community of Madrid, Spain. - Responsible for the content creation roadmap, published notable blog posts on emerging Python libraries like Polars and DuckDB. - Responsible for the go-to-community strategy, spoke at several PyData and PyCon events around the world. grantsburg medicalWeb23 aug. 2024 · You need to wrap the text you pass the macro in quotation marks. In Jinja, it will otherwise think you are passing it the variable a.event_date. This should compile (and run if macro is written correctly): select { { days_in_month ('a.event_date') }} from [table_name] a 1 Like sbb August 23, 2024, 9:06pm 3 Awesome, that did the trick. chipits noel